Looking north as the Caldon Canal meanders towards Milton, Stockton Brook, Endon, Cheddleton and Froghall. The 55 foot long narrowboat 'Pompey Chimes' is a long way from its home on the River Wey. The boat displays the coat of arms of the City of Portsmouth.
